Transaction 65896e49aab6b2278e0282e833dda0e11b908cb4e125c8e40ea849ee2ea6539d
1 Input
2 Outputs
- 65896e49aab6b2278e0282e833dda0e11b908cb4e125c8e40ea849ee2ea6539d:0
- 65896e49aab6b2278e0282e833dda0e11b908cb4e125c8e40ea849ee2ea6539d:1
value 2861656
address 1DUZB6FwaEEGjnff9K3ZcabSBNjPHciHn9
value 8342694
address 1PL2V6E21MNzdkjmqciC94uSeg9DKEpHGm